Avance Diffusion, the French group that owns Degré 7, has agreed to acquire some of the assets of Clayeux, a small French brand of children's wear. The group, which reached sales of €23 million, is planning to launch a children's line called Dégré 7 by Clayeux.

Bauer Performance Sports has completed its private offering, raising a total of 75 million Canadian dollars (€53 m- $76m) that will be used to acquire 100 percent of the shares in Kohlberg Sports Group. The latter bought Bauer from Nike in April 2008 for US$196.7 million.

Trevira, the German polyester producer, has two owners now. Indorama Ventures of Bankgok has acquired a 75 percent stake in the company. Italy's Sinterama owns the balance. Trevira's former personnel director, Klaus Holz, has been appointed chief executive, replacing Uwe Wöhner who let at the beginning of this year.

Pure Fishing, the wholly-owned subsidiary of Jarden Corporation, has acquired substantially all of the assets of the Sebile fishing lure business from Sebile International. Financial terms of the transaction were not disclosed.
